Can Kuat NV 2.0 be Used with e-Bike That Has Fenders
Question:
Love this bike rack! I have 2 Electric bike co. Model S step through with fenders. I see a few pictures of people using this rack on top of fenders and just in front of fender tip, even though it’s not really recommended I’m leaning towards this unit. Any advice or alternative as good units you know of? Thanks for any help,
asked by: Rick M
Helpful Expert Reply:
The Kuat NV 2.0 # NV22G is easily one of my favorite bike racks as well, glad you like the looks of it!
As a general rule-of-thumb, no, we do not recommend using a wheel mount bike rack like this for bikes that have front fenders where that arm will be making contact. Can you make it work? Possibly. But if it means damaging your fenders I don't think that would be worth it.
I've spoken with some of our bike rack manufacturers in the past about this and they said that some of the flexible fenders could potentially be okay with the arm clamped down on top of them, but even then they said they wouldn't recommend it just because it's better to be safe than to be sorry. If you're able/willing to remove your front fenders then that would be best case scenario and for a nice little upgrade you can use the Access Ramp # ANVBRB to help make loading your heavy e-bikes easier.
If I were you I would go with the Yakima OnRamp # Y36FR instead. This rack has a higher weight capacity at 66 lbs per bike and it uses padded clamps that secure your e-bikes by the frame instead of the wheel. This comes with a ramp that stores on the rack as well to assist in loading your bikes.
Aside from the work station that comes with the NV 2.0 (which I'm not sure if you'd be able to use with e-bikes anyways) that doesn't come with the OnRamp is a lock for the bike rack itself, but you can add part # Y07235 to the bike rack to lock the threaded hitch pin to your hitch receiver.
